Intensified Israeli Attacks in Southern Lebanon Spark Evacuations and Humanitarian Crisis
Southern Lebanon is experiencing intensified Israeli attacks, prompting significant evacuations and exacerbating an already dire humanitarian situation. The International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C) has issued warnings regarding the escalating crisis in the region.
The increased military activity has forced a substantial number of residents to leave their homes, contributing to a growing humanitarian concern. Details regarding the specific number of evacuees or the exact timeline of the intensified attacks were not provided in the summary. The nature and scale of the humanitarian crisis are worsening due to these ongoing hostilities.
The Red Cross has highlighted the severity of the situation, underscoring the impact of the ongoing conflict on the civilian population and essential services in southern Lebanon.
